Sarasota vs Denver for Families (2026)
A family-focused comparison of housing, income, taxes, and overall affordability in Sarasota, FL vs Denver, CO.
- 2BR rent: $2,700/mo in Denver vs $2,700/mo — 0% difference
- More affordable homeownership in Sarasota: $480K median vs $530K
- Higher median household income in Denver: $75K/yr vs $64K
- Sarasota has no state income tax — more take-home for family expenses
Family cost comparison
| Metric | Sarasota Florida | Denver Colorado |
|---|---|---|
| 2BR rent/month | $2,700Better | $2,700 |
| Median home price | $480KBetter | $530K |
| Median household income | $64K | $75KBetter |
| Est. childcare/month | $1,404Better | $1,586 |
| State income tax | NoneBetter | 4.4% |
| Sales tax (combined) | 7.5%Better | 8.8% |

Can a family afford to buy a home in Sarasota or Denver?
The price-to-income ratio in Sarasota is 7.5× ($480K home, $64K income) vs 7.1× in Denver. A ratio below 3× is generally considered affordable. Denver is more achievable for first-time family homebuyers.
How much does childcare cost in Sarasota vs Denver?
Based on cost-of-living indices, estimated childcare (infant/toddler) runs approximately $1,404/month in Sarasota and $1,586/month in Denver. These are estimates — actual costs vary by provider and program type.
Which city has lower taxes for families?
Sarasota (Florida) has no state income tax vs Denver's 4.4% rate. For a dual-income family earning $120K combined, the difference can mean $264+/month in take-home.
Childcare estimates based on national average scaled by COL index. Data: Zillow, BLS, Numbeo, Tax Foundation · Q1 2026
